OLATHE, Kan. — The Terracon Foundation today announced the award of $301,368 in grants and scholarships to 18 universities and 29 nonprofit organizations throughout the U.S. Established as the community investment arm of Terracon, the foundation has granted over $5 million to community organizations, universities, scholarships for dependents of employees, and disaster relief efforts.
“The Terracon Foundation comes alongside our employee-owners to invest in the local students, schools and non-profit organizations important to them,” said Derek Koller, CIH, CHMM, chair of the Terracon Foundation and manager of the company’s Tucson office. “With a focus on three interconnected areas – education, the built and natural environment, and equity – the Terracon Foundation helps employees give back to organizations that encourage young minds, provide support in times of need, and help build vibrant, sustainable communities.”

The Terracon Foundation was established with a goal to reach out and become a real part of the lives of Terracon employees and the communities where they live and work. Established as the community investment arm of Terracon, the foundation has granted more than $5 million to community organizations, universities, dependents of employees, and disaster relief efforts.
Terracon is an employee-owned, multidiscipline consulting firm comprised of more than 7,000 curious minds focused on solving engineering and technical challenges from more than 180 locations nationwide.
